A Decade of EBITDA: Fastenal Company vs. Ferrovial SE

In the ever-evolving landscape of global business, understanding the financial health of companies is crucial. This analysis delves into the EBITDA performance of Fastenal Company and Ferrovial SE from 2014 to 2023. Fastenal, a leader in industrial supplies, has shown a robust growth trajectory, with its EBITDA increasing by approximately 99% over the decade, peaking in 2023. In contrast, Ferrovial SE, a Spanish multinational focused on infrastructure, experienced more volatility. Notably, Ferrovial's EBITDA surged by 50% in 2023, marking a significant recovery from previous years. However, data for 2024 is missing, leaving room for speculation on future trends.
